Bootstrap 5.X 從入門到項目實戰

李愛玲

  • 出版商: 清華大學
  • 出版日期: 2023-06-01
  • 售價: $450
  • 貴賓價: 9.5$428
  • 語言: 簡體中文
  • ISBN: 730263873X
  • ISBN-13: 9787302638735
  • 相關分類: Bootstrap
  • 立即出貨

  • Bootstrap 5.X 從入門到項目實戰-preview-1
  • Bootstrap 5.X 從入門到項目實戰-preview-2
  • Bootstrap 5.X 從入門到項目實戰-preview-3
Bootstrap 5.X 從入門到項目實戰-preview-1

買這商品的人也買了...

商品描述

《Bootstrap 5.X從入門到項目實戰》是針對零基礎讀者編寫的網站前端開發入門教材。本書採用目前**的Bootstrap 5.X版本,側重案例實訓,書中配有豐富的微課視頻,讀者可以通過微課視頻更為直觀地學習有關網站前端開發的熱點案例。 《Bootstrap 5.X從入門到項目實戰》分為18章,包括流行的開發框架Bootstrap,使用**的框架Bootstrap 5.X,快速掌握Bootstrap佈局,Bootstrap中的彈性盒子佈局,精通頁面排版,CSS通用樣式,Bootstrap在表單中的應用,常用的CSS組件,高級的CSS組件,卡片、旋轉器和手風琴組件,認識JavaScript插件,精通JavaScript插件等內容。最後通過6個熱點綜合項目,幫助讀者進一步掌握項目開發技能。 《Bootstrap 5.X從入門到項目實戰》通過精選熱點案例,可以讓初學者快速掌握網站前端開發技術。通過微信掃碼觀看視頻,可以隨時隨地在移動端學習開發知識。

目錄大綱

目    錄

 

第1章  流行的開發框架Bootstrap 1

1.1  認識Bootstrap 1

1.1.1  Bootstrap 的由來 1

1.1.2  Bootstrap的構成模塊 2

1.2  Bootstrap 的特色 2

1.3  Bootstrap的優勢 3

1.4  Bootstrap 5.X的新變化 4

1.5  疑難問題解惑 6

第2章  使用最新的框架Bootstrap 5.X 8

2.1  下載Bootstrap 5.X 8

2.2  安裝 Bootstrap 5.X 10

2.2.1  本地安裝 10

2.2.2  在線安裝 11

2.3  Bootstrap 的在線開發工具 11

2.4  案例實訓1——我的第一個Bootstrap網頁 12

2.5  案例實訓2——設計網站主頁的按鈕 13

2.6  疑難問題解惑 14

第3章  快速掌握Bootstrap佈局 15

3.1  佈局基礎 15

3.1.1  佈局容器 15

3.1.2  響應斷點 18

3.1.3  z-index堆疊樣式屬性 19

3.1.4  響應式容器 19

3.2  網格系統 20

3.2.1  網格選項 20

3.2.2  自動佈局列 21

3.2.3  響應類 24

3.2.4  重排序 27

3.2.5  列嵌套 29

3.3  案例實訓——開發電商網站特效 30

3.4  疑難問題解惑 33

第4章  Bootstrap中的彈性盒子佈局 34

4.1  定義彈性盒子 34

4.2  排列方向 35

4.2.1  水平方向排列 35

4.2.2  垂直方向排列 36

4.3  內容排列佈局 37

4.4  項目對齊佈局 38

4.5  自動對齊佈局 39

4.6  自動相等佈局 41

4.7  等寬變換佈局 41

4.8  自動浮動佈局 42

4.8.1  水平方向浮動佈局 42

4.8.2  垂直方向浮動佈局 43

4.9  彈性佈局——包裹 44

4.10  排列順序佈局 44

4.11  案例實訓——對齊內容佈局 45

4.12  疑難問題解惑 46

第5章  精通頁面排版 48

5.1  頁面排版的初始化 48

5.2  優化頁面排版 49

5.2.1  標題 49

5.2.2  段落 52

5.2.3  強調 53

5.2.4  縮略語 54

5.2.5  引用 55

5.3  顯示代碼 55

5.3.1  行內代碼 56

5.3.2  多行代碼塊 56

5.4  響應式圖片 57

5.4.1  圖像的同步縮放 57

5.4.2  圖像縮略圖 57

5.4.3  圖像對齊方式 57

5.5  優化表格的樣式 58

5.5.1  表格默認風格 59

5.5.2  為表格設計個性化風格 59

5.6  案例實訓——設計網站後台人員 管理系統頁面 63

5.7  疑難問題解惑 65

第6章  CSS通用樣式 66

6.1  文本處理 66

6.1.1  文本對齊 66

6.1.2  文本換行 67

6.1.3  轉換大小寫 69

6.1.4  粗細和斜體 69

6.1.5  其他文本樣式類 70

6.2  顏色樣式 70

6.2.1  文本顏色 71

6.2.2  鏈接文本顏色 72

6.2.3  背景顏色 72

6.3  邊框樣式 73

6.3.1  添加邊框 73

6.3.2  邊框顏色 74

6.3.3  圓角邊框 75

6.4  寬度和高度 77

6.4.1  相對於父元素 77

6.4.2  相對於視口 78

6.5  邊距 79

6.5.1  邊距的定義 79

6.5.2  響應式邊距 81

6.6  浮動樣式 81

6.6.1  實現浮動樣式 81

6.6.2  響應式浮動樣式 82

6.7  display屬性 83

6.7.1  隱藏或顯示元素 83

6.7.2  響應式地隱藏或顯示元素 83

6.8  嵌入網頁元素 84

6.9  內容溢出 85

6.10  定位網頁元素 86

6.11  案例實訓——陰影效果 87

6.12  疑難問題解惑 88

第7章  Bootstrap在表單中的應用 90

7.1  Bootstrap創建表單 90

7.1.1  定義表單控件 90

7.1.2  設置表單控件的大小 91

7.1.3  設置表單控件只讀 91

7.1.4  設置只讀純文本 92

7.1.5  範圍輸入 93

7.2  單選按鈕和復選框的樣式 93

7.2.1  默認堆疊方式 93

7.2.2  水平排列方式 94

7.2.3  無文本形式 95

7.3  設計表單的佈局 96

7.3.1  使用網格系統佈局表單 96

7.3.2  設置列的寬度 98

7.4  幫助文本 98

7.5  禁用表單 99

7.6  按鈕 100

7.6.1  定義按鈕 100

7.6.2  設計按鈕風格 101

7.7  按鈕組 104

7.7.1  定義按鈕組 104

7.7.2  定義按鈕組工具欄 104

7.7.3  設計按鈕的組佈局和樣式 105

7.8  下拉菜單 108

7.8.1  定義下拉菜單 108

7.8.2  設計下拉按鈕的樣式 109

7.8.3  設計下拉菜單的樣式 110

7.8.4  單選和多選下拉菜單 114

7.8.5  為<input>元素設置下拉菜單 115

7.9  Bootstrap 5.X新增的浮動標簽 115

7.10  案例實訓——設置表單的驗證功能 116

7.11  疑難問題解惑 117

第8章  常用的CSS組件 119

8.1  導航組件 119

8.1.1  定義導航 119

8.1.2  設計導航的佈局 120

8.1.3  設計導航的風格 122

8.1.4  設計導航選項卡 125

8.2  警告框 127

8.2.1  定義警告框 127

8.2.2  添加鏈接 129

8.2.3  額外附加內容 130

8.2.4  關閉警告框 130

8.3  徽章 131

8.3.1  定義徽章 131

8.3.2  設置顏色 132

8.3.3  橢圓形徽章 133

8.4  進度條 134

8.4.1  定義進度條 134

8.4.2  設計進度條樣式 135

8.4.3  設計進度條風格 136

8.5  案例實訓——設計具有淡入效果的 導航選項卡 138

8.6  疑難問題解惑 139

第9章  高級的CSS組件 141

9.1  導航欄 141

9.1.1  定義導航欄 141

9.1.2  定位導航欄 145

9.1.3  設計導航欄的顏色 146

9.2  列表組 146

9.2.1  定義列表組 147

9.2.2  設計列表組的風格樣式 147

9.2.3  定製內容 150

9.3  麵包屑 151

9.3.1  定義麵包屑 151

9.3.2  設計分隔符 152

9.4  分頁效果 153

9.4.1  定義分頁 153

9.4.2  使用圖標 154

9.4.3  設計分頁風格 154

9.5  案例實訓——設計企業招聘表頁面 158

9.6  疑難問題解答 159

第10章  卡片、旋轉器和手風琴組件 160

10.1  卡片內容 160

10.1.1  卡片的標題、主體、文本和超鏈接 160

10.1.2  卡片的圖片 161

10.1.3  卡片的列表組 161

10.1.4  卡片的頁眉和頁腳 162

10.2  控制卡片的寬度 163

10.2.1  使用網格系統控制卡片的寬度 163

10.2.2  使用寬度類控制卡片的寬度 163

10.2.3  使用CSS樣式控制卡片的寬度 164

10.3  卡片中文本的對齊方式 165

10.4  卡片中添加導航 165

10.5  設計卡片的風格 167

10.5.1  設置卡片的背景顏色 167

10.5.2  設置背景圖像 168

10.5.3  卡片的邊框顏色 169

10.5.4  設計卡片的樣式 170

10.6  卡片排版 170

10.7  旋轉器 172

10.7.1  定義旋轉器 172

10.7.2  設置旋轉器風格 172

10.7.3  設置旋轉器的對齊方式 174

10.7.4  按鈕旋轉器 175

10.8  新增的手風琴組件 176

10.8.1  創建手風琴 176

10.8.2  手風琴組件的結構 177

10.8.3  手風琴組件的樣式 178

10.8.4  在手風琴組件中使用列表 179

10.9  案例實訓——使用網格系統佈局卡片 181

10.10  疑難問題解答 183

第11章  認識JavaScript插件 185

11.1  插件概述 185

11.1.1  插件分類 185

11.1.2  安裝插件 186

11.1.3  調用插件 186

11.2  警告框 187

11.2.1  關閉警告框 187

11.2.2  顯示警告框 188

11.3  按鈕 189

11.4  輪播 190

11.4.1  定義輪播 190

11.4.2  設計輪播風格 192

11.5  折疊 194

11.5.1  定義折疊效果 194

11.5.2  控制多目標 195

11.5.3  設計手風琴效果 196

11.6  下拉菜單 197

11.6.1  調用下拉菜單 197

11.6.2  設置下拉菜單 198

11.6.3  添加用戶行為 198

11.7  模態框 200

11.7.1  定義模態框 200

11.7.2  模態框的佈局和樣式 202

11.8  案例實訓——設計搶紅包提示框 206

11.9  疑難問題解答 207

第12章  精通JavaScript插件 209

12.1  側邊欄導航 209

12.1.1  創建側邊欄導航 209

12.1.2  側邊欄導航的組件 210

12.1.3  設置背景及背景是否可滾動 211

12.1.4  通過JavaScript控制側邊欄導航 213

12.2  彈窗 213

12.2.1  創建彈窗 213

12.2.2  設置彈窗方向 214

12.2.3  關閉彈窗 215

12.3  滾動監聽 216

12.3.1  導航欄中的滾動監聽 216

12.3.2  嵌套導航欄中的滾動監聽 218

12.3.3  列表組中的滾動監聽 219

12.4  標簽頁 221

12.5  提示框 222

12.5.1  創建提示框 222

12.5.2  設置提示框的顯示位置 223

12.5.3  調用提示框 224

12.6  吐司消息 225

12.6.1  創建吐司消息 225

12.6.2  堆疊吐司消息 226

12.6.3  自定義吐司消息 227

12.6.4  設置吐司消息的顏色 228

12.7  案例實訓——設計熱銷商品推薦區 228

12.8  疑難問題解答 231

第13章  項目實訓1——招聘網中的簡歷模板 232

13.1  案例概述 232

13.1.1  案例結構 232

13.1.2  設計效果 232

13.1.3  設計準備 234

13.2  設計佈局 235

13.3  設計左側信息欄 236

13.4  設計導航條 237

13.5  設計主頁 238

13.5.1  工作經歷 238

13.5.2  專業技能 239

13.5.3  教育經歷 240

13.5.4  綜合概述 241

13.6  設計聯系頁 242

13.7  設計相冊頁 243

第14章  項目實訓2——開發連鎖咖啡網站 245

14.1  網站概述 245

14.1.1  網站結構 245

14.1.2  設計效果 245

14.1.3  設計準備 246

14.2  設計首頁佈局 247

14.3  設計可切換導航 247

14.4  主體內容 252

14.4.1  設計輪播廣告區 252

14.4.2  設計產品推薦區 253

14.4.3  設計登錄、註冊按鈕和Logo 254

14.4.4  設計特色展示區 255

14.4.5  設計產品生產流程區 256

14.5  設計底部隱藏導航 259

第15章  項目實訓3——開發攝影相冊類項目 260

15.1  案例概述 260

15.1.1  案例結構 260

15.1.2  設計效果 261

15.1.3  設計準備 262

15.2  設計導航欄 263

15.3  設計首頁 264

15.3.1  設計相冊展示區 264

15.3.2  添加Swipebox燈箱插件 266

15.4  分類頁 270

15.4.1  設計相冊分類展示 270

15.4.2  添加Swipebox燈箱插件 273

15.5  博客 274

15.6  聯系頁 275

第16章  項目實訓4——設計流行企業網站 278

16.1  網站概述 278

16.1.1  網站結構 278

16.1.2  設計效果 278

16.1.3  設計準備 279

16.2  設計主頁 280

16.2.1  主頁佈局 280

16.2.2  設計導航條 280

16.2.3  設計輪播廣告 282

16.2.4  設計功能區 283

16.2.5  設計特色展示 285

16.2.6  設計腳註 288

16.3  設計側邊導航欄 289

16.4  設計登錄頁 290

第17章  項目實訓5——Web設計與定製網站 292

17.1  網站概述 292

17.1.1  網站結構 292

17.1.2  網站佈局 292

17.1.3  設計準備 293

17.2  設計主頁面導航 293

17.3  設計主頁面內容 296

17.3.1  設計首頁 296

17.3.2  關於我們 297

17.3.3  我們的團隊 299

17.3.4  我們的服務 302

17.3.5  我們的博客 303

17.3.6  我們的定製 304

17.4  設計腳註 306

第18章  項目實訓6——開發神影視頻網站 307

18.1  網站概述 307

18.1.1  網站結構 307

18.1.2  網站佈局 307

18.1.3  網站效果 307

18.1.4  設計準備 308

18.2  設計主頁面 309

18.2.1  設計頭部內容 309

18.2.2  設計輪播 310

18.2.3  設計分類列表 311

18.2.4  設計視頻內容 313

18.2.5  設計腳註 317